Gomed stone, also known as Hessonite stone, is a variety of garnet that holds a special place in Vedic astrology for its connection with the shadow planet Rahu . Known for its rich honey-brown hue, this powerful gemstone is often recommended for those dealing with self-doubt, anxiety, or an overactive mind. It is especially known to support growth in fields like politics, business, academics, and other careers where sharp thinking and inner balance are key to success. Gomed stone, also known as Gomedhikam or Hessonite Garnet, is a honey-brown gemstone associated with the shadow planet Rahu in Vedic astrology. This planet is often responsible for sudden changes, hidden fears, illusionary thoughts, and an unending thirst for material desires. Gomed stone is worn to tone down these malefic effects of Rahu. It is especially recommended during Rahu Mahadasha , a phase known for bringing intense challenges, to help reduce obstacles and support personal growth.
